Ask the Roaster - Beth from Colonna
How was the Roastery founded, what was the inspiration?
Colonna was founded in 2015 by Maxwell and his wife Lesley, this was an extension of the already very successful Colonna and Smalls coffee shop in Bath which was founded by Max and Lesley in 2009.
Maxwell competed and won the uk barista championships 3 times, each year making it through the the
world barista championships. It was at these competitions Maxwell started to realise how many exceptional coffees were around but weren’t available from most roasters he was currently buying coffee from. This is where the inspiration for Colonna came from, the idea behind Colonna was to source and sell competition winning and exceptionally high scoring coffees from around the world.

What's your proudest accomplishment?
The obvious answer here is that I won the 2018 Mercanta Roasting Competition, this involved roasters from over Europe being sent the same Colombian coffee to roast - and then we submitted our entry and got together in London to cup them! It was all blind cupping, and the judges were all of the there entrants - so it was pretty special that my roast was voted as the best by all of my peers in the industry. The prize was an amazing trip to origin to meet the farmer, it was an incredibly special trip and Colombia is a country I can’t wait to get back to!
